    Effexor can be given to patients with high blood pressure only if the patient is carefully monitored. What usually happens is that blood pressure is temporarily slightly raised and then evens out towards the 4th - 6th week. However, you would need to closely watch it and take your normal BP medication as prescribed by doctor (provided you are treating your BP condition?)

    If you were on 75mg for only 14 days you should be able to withdraw relatively easily as you have not yet reached peak concentration levels and your system is not yet relying on the drug.

    You should ideally go down to 37.5 for at least a week, then take one every other day for a week and stop. However, you will not be covered for your initial condition if you stop Effexor and do not get a replacement drug. This could cause your symptoms to worsen and could spiral to much more dangerous conditions than the original complaint. Are you treated for anxiety or any kind of severe depression?
